What role do holographic films play in smart packaging solutions?

Holographic films play a significant role in smart packaging solutions, combining aesthetic appeal with advanced functionality. They enhance the consumer experience, ensure product safety, and provide a platform for interactive and intelligent packaging features. Here’s how holographic films contribute to smart packaging:

1. Enhanced Visual Appeal

  • Dynamic Designs:
    • Holographic films create eye-catching, multi-dimensional effects that grab consumer attention on retail shelves.
  • Custom Branding:
    • Brands use holographic films to incorporate logos, patterns, and colors that align with their identity, increasing recognition and differentiation.
  • Premium Perception:
    • Holographic packaging conveys luxury and innovation, particularly in cosmetics, electronics, and high-end products.

2. Anti-Counterfeiting and Security

  • Visible Security Features:
    • Holographic films often include dynamic visual elements, such as shifting patterns, micro-text, or 3D effects, that are difficult for counterfeiters to replicate.
  • Covert and Forensic Features:
    • Hidden holographic elements, such as UV-visible patterns or nano-scale designs, allow brands to authenticate products without visible markings.
  • Tamper Evidence:
    • Holographic films used in seals or closures clearly indicate tampering, ensuring the integrity of packaged goods.

3. Interactive Consumer Engagement

  • Integration with Digital Technologies:
    • QR codes, NFC chips, or augmented reality (AR) markers can be printed on or embedded within holographic films, enabling interactive experiences.
  • Augmented Reality (AR):
    • Consumers can scan holographic packaging to access immersive AR experiences, such as virtual product demonstrations or promotional content.
  • Gamification:
    • Holographic designs combined with AR or mobile apps encourage consumer interaction through games, rewards, or loyalty programs.

4. Smart Labeling and Tracking

  • Traceability:
    • Unique holographic identifiers, such as serial numbers or blockchain-enabled tags, ensure end-to-end product tracking in the supply chain.
  • Authentication:
    • Consumers and retailers can verify product authenticity by scanning holographic labels linked to a secure database.
  • Supply Chain Transparency:
    • Smart holographic labels provide real-time data about a product’s origin, journey, and storage conditions, promoting transparency and trust.

5. Functional Packaging Enhancements

  • Light Diffraction Indicators:
    • Holographic films can act as optical indicators for changes in temperature, humidity, or light exposure, ensuring product quality.
  • Durability and Protection:
    • Holographic films often include protective coatings that shield the product from UV rays, moisture, or scratches, extending its shelf life.

6. Sustainability in Smart Packaging

  • Eco-Friendly Materials:
    • Holographic films made from biodegradable or recyclable polymers support sustainable smart packaging initiatives.
  • Reduction in Material Use:
    • Holographic films can replace inks, dyes, or additional labeling, reducing the environmental footprint of packaging.
  • Consumer Education:
    • Smart holographic packaging can guide consumers on proper disposal or recycling through interactive instructions.

7. Applications of Holographic Films in Smart Packaging

  • Pharmaceuticals:
    • Holographic films ensure the authenticity and tamper-proofing of medicines while providing scannable labels for dosage instructions or reminders.
  • Food and Beverages:
    • Smart holographic packaging monitors freshness or detects tampering, with interactive elements that provide recipes, sourcing details, or promotions.
  • Luxury and Cosmetics:
    • Premium holographic designs combined with AR features engage consumers with tutorials, brand stories, or virtual try-on experiences.
  • Electronics:
    • Anti-counterfeiting holographic films protect gadgets while enabling interactive user manuals or warranty registrations.

8. Challenges and Future Potential

  • Cost:
    • Incorporating holographic films with smart features increases production costs, making them less accessible for low-cost products.
  • Recyclability:
    • Some holographic films, especially metallized ones, complicate recycling processes, necessitating innovation in eco-friendly alternatives.
  • Technological Integration:
    • Seamless integration of holographic films with digital technologies requires advanced manufacturing and compatibility solutions.

Future Trends

  • Biodegradable Smart Holograms:
    • Development of eco-friendly holographic films integrated with smart sensors and AR capabilities.
  • Dynamic Displays:
    • Next-generation holographic films capable of real-time color or pattern changes based on environmental triggers.
  • AI and Blockchain Integration:
    • Enhanced traceability and authentication through holographic films linked to AI-driven analytics and blockchain-secured databases.
